Evaluating Translation Service Providers
Evaluating translation service providers is crucial for ensuring that your multilingual content meets both quality and cultural relevance. The right provider can enhance your brand’s global reach, while a poor choice can lead to misunderstandings and damage your reputation. This guide outlines the steps necessary to effectively assess potential translation partners.
Criteria for Evaluation
-
Expertise in Relevant Languages
Verify that the provider specializes in the languages you need. Look for native speakers with experience in your industry. For example, if you require medical translations, ensure that translators have relevant qualifications or background knowledge. -
Quality Assurance Processes
Investigate the quality assurance methods used by the provider. Many reputable agencies employ multiple rounds of editing and proofreading by different linguists to ensure accuracy and fluency. Ask about their specific processes to understand how they maintain high standards. -
Client Testimonials and Case Studies
Review client testimonials and case studies to gauge satisfaction levels among previous clients. Reliable providers should offer examples of past projects similar to yours, demonstrating their capability and effectiveness. -
Pricing Structures
Analyze pricing models carefully; low prices may indicate compromised quality, while premium rates do not always guarantee superior service. Request detailed quotes that break down costs per word or project phase so you can compare offers meaningfully. -
Project Management Tools
Evaluate the tools used for managing translation projects. Efficient project management software can streamline communication, track progress, and facilitate collaboration between teams, which is essential for meeting deadlines.
Ensuring High-Quality Output
-
Set Clear Expectations
Clearly define your expectations regarding terminology, tone, and style before commencing any project. Providing a glossary of key terms can help translators align their work with your brand voice. -
Establish Communication Channels
Maintain open lines of communication throughout the translation process to address any questions or concerns promptly. Regular check-ins can help prevent misunderstandings that might affect quality. -
Conduct Test Translations
Before committing to a long-term partnership, request test translations on short segments of text relevant to your projects. This allows you to evaluate the translator’s ability to meet your standards without a significant upfront investment. -
Monitor Performance Metrics
Define metrics such as turnaround time, error rate, and adherence to budget constraints as benchmarks for evaluating performance post-project completion.
Common Pitfalls in Selecting Language Vendors
-
Overlooking Cultural Nuances
Failing to consider cultural differences can result in translations that miss contextual subtleties or offend target audiences. A competent provider should understand regional dialects and cultural sensitivities pertinent to each market. -
Neglecting Long-Term Relationships
Prioritizing cost over quality may lead you toward vendors who cannot support future needs effectively due to lack of expertise or resources. Building relationships with reliable partners ensures continuity in style and messaging across projects. -
Ignoring Technological Compatibility
Ensure that any selected vendor uses technology compatible with your existing systems for seamless integration into workflows—this includes file formats, CAT tools (computer-assisted translation), and content management systems (CMS). -
Failing To Review Deliverables Thoroughly
Skipping thorough reviews after receiving translations might allow errors or inaccuracies into final outputs unnoticed until later stages of marketing campaigns or product launches.
